Brief summary

This pilot interventional study aims to evaluate the usability and preliminary effects of a structured plate designed to support eating behaviors in children with Autism Spectrum Disorder (ASD), as well as its perceived psychosocial impact on their families. Feeding difficulties are common in children with ASD and may include food selectivity, behavioral challenges during mealtimes, and family stress. In this single-group pre-post study, children aged 5 to 7 years with ASD and significant feeding difficulties will use the structured plate during school lunchtime three times per week for two months under the supervision of an occupational therapist. Outcomes will assess changes in feeding behaviors and mealtime functioning, as well as caregiver-reported psychosocial impact. Assessments will be conducted at baseline and after the intervention. Findings from this pilot study will inform the feasibility and design of future larger-scale controlled studies.

Detailed description

This pilot interventional study is designed to examine the usability, feasibility, and preliminary effects of a structured compartment plate used during school lunchtime in children with Autism Spectrum Disorder (ASD) who present significant feeding difficulties. Feeding problems in children with ASD are often multifactorial and may involve sensory processing differences, food selectivity, behavioral challenges during meals, and difficulties with mealtime routines, all of which may affect eating participation and family well-being. The study will use a single-group pre-post design conducted in a special education school setting. Following baseline assessment, participants will use the structured plate during individual lunchtime sessions three times per week over a two-month period under the supervision of an occupational therapist with experience in feeding intervention. The plate is designed to provide visual organization of food portions through 10 separate compartments. Food is presented in small, clearly delimited portions, and each compartment is covered after completion in order to reduce visual overload and support attention, sequencing, and engagement during the meal. The evaluation strategy combines caregiver-reported and observational data. Standardized assessments will be administered at baseline and post-intervention to examine changes in feeding difficulties and in the psychosocial impact of the child's feeding on the family. In addition, repeated structured observations during intervention sessions will document behavioral indicators related to mealtime organization, sustained attention, impulse control, flexibility, emotional regulation, autonomy in feeding, acceptance of novel foods, and food selectivity. Given the exploratory nature of this pilot study and the small sample size, analyses will focus on usability and feasibility indicators, as well as preliminary pre-post change patterns using descriptive, visual, and nonparametric methods. Findings are intended to support refinement of study procedures and to inform the design of future controlled studies.

Interventions

DEVICEStructured Plate

The intervention consists of the use of a structured plate specifically designed to support feeding behavior in children with Autism Spectrum Disorder (ASD). The plate is a compartmentalized device with a matrix of multiple sections that allows food to be presented in small, visually organized portions. Each compartment contains a discrete amount of food, promoting clarity regarding quantity and sequence of intake. During the intervention, the child is guided to consume the food compartment by compartment. After each portion is consumed, the corresponding compartment is covered, reducing visual and sensory load and helping the child focus on the remaining food. This design aims to enhance predictability, support attentional regulation, and reduce anxiety associated with mealtimes. The structured plate is used during school lunchtime in individual sessions, three times per week over a two-month period, under the supervision of an occupational therapist.

Inclusion criteria

* Children aged 5 to 7 years. * Clinical diagnosis of Autism Spectrum Disorder (ASD) confirmed by a qualified healthcare professional (e.g., neuropediatrics, early intervention services, or child and adolescent mental health services), as documented by caregivers. * Presence of significant feeding difficulties, defined as a total score above the established cut-off on the Pediatric Eating Assessment Tool (PediEAT): ≥94 for children aged 5-6 years and ≥82 for children aged 6-7 years. * Availability of a parent, caregiver, or legal guardian able to provide information regarding the child's feeding behavior and psychosocial impact. * Written informed consent provided by the parent or legal guardian.

Exclusion criteria

* Severe medical conditions affecting feeding (e.g., significant gastrointestinal disorders requiring ongoing medical management). * Food allergies that substantially restrict dietary variety during the intervention. * Severe neurological comorbidities that interfere with participation in the intervention (e.g., uncontrolled epilepsy). * Concurrent participation in another feeding intervention program.

Design outcomes

Primary

MeasureTime frameDescription
Pediatric Eating Assessment Tool (PediEAT)Baseline (pre-intervention) and 2 months (post-intervention)The PediEAT is a 78-item caregiver-reported measure of problematic feeding behaviors in children aged 6 months to 7 years who are offered solid foods. Parents score each item on a 6-point Likert scale (Never, Almost Never, Sometimes, Often, Almost Always, Always). Total scores range from 0 to 390, with higher scores indicating more problematic feeding and therefore a worse outcome. Domains include physiological symptoms, problematic mealtime behaviors, selective/restrictive eating, and oral processing.

Secondary

MeasureTime frameDescription
Caregiver Psychosocial ImpactBaseline (pre-intervention) and 2 months (post-intervention)Caregiver psychosocial impact will be assessed using the total score of the Feeding Impact Scales. This caregiver-reported instrument includes a 13-item Family Impact scale and a 12-item Parent Impact scale. The total score is calculated by summing both scales and ranges from 25 to 125, with higher scores indicating greater psychosocial impact of the child's feeding on the parent and family, and therefore a worse outcome.
